The specs on this machine look outstanding. However, on the Cat website cannot find a match for the engine. I wonder if Cat actually makes the powerplant or just adds their name? Been looking hard for a diesel UTV/RTV, and Kubota is the only one to stand out, but it is pricey and the weight is so much more than the others. Want to go in style, check out the new Kubota RTV1100 with factory enclosed cab, heating, and A/C. Took a glance at the new Deere 850D, but it has an exposed V-belt, no good for water crossings. Hopefully Honda will announce something at the dealer show in September, abeit not a diesel.
